How were individuals impacted by stories about gold?

Social Studies
1 answer:
cricket20 [7]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The Gold Rush had significant impacts on the lives of Aboriginal people. The Mobs on whose Country gold was mined faced huge upheaval as a huge influx of settlers came to their land. Much of their country was destroyed by mining and Mob were further dispossessed from their lands.

Describe the Ar-Rub al Khali. Give three facts about this area, and describe its location.
3241004551 [841]
The Rub' al Khali or Empty Quarter is a desert in Saudi Arabia. It is one of the largest sand deserts in the world. It covers an area of about 650,000 square kilometres, more than all of Holland, Belgium and France together. Some of the sand dunes are more than 250 metres high.
